      Album Details

      Diana Ross's enchanting album, Blue, is a masterful blend of timeless elegance and soulful sophistication. Released on 20 June 2006 under the iconic Motown label, this 49-minute masterpiece weaves a rich tapestry of sound, transporting listeners to a bygone era of classic charm.

      With a tracklist that boasts an impressive array of jazz and blues standards, Diana Ross's powerful vocals bring new life to beloved classics such as 'What A Difference A Day Makes', 'I Loves You Porgy', and 'My Man (Mon Homme)'. Her distinctive voice, infused with warmth and emotion, effortlessly glides through the poignant 'Smile' and the upbeat 'Let's Do It', showcasing her remarkable versatility.

      Although Diana Ross is often synonymous with the vibrant genres of Motown and disco, Blue showcases a more subdued and intimate side of her artistry. The album's gentle, soulful melodies and heartfelt lyrics create a sense of vulnerability, allowing the listener to connect with the music on a deeper level.

      Through Blue, Diana Ross demonstrates her remarkable ability to reinterpret and reimagine timeless songs, making them her own while maintaining their original essence. This exquisite album is a testament to her enduring talent and a must-listen for fans of classic jazz, blues, and soul music.

      About Diana Ross

      Diana Ross, the iconic "Queen of Motown Records," is a legendary American singer and actress whose influence spans decades. As the lead singer of the Supremes, she propelled the group to become Motown's most successful act in the 1960s and one of the best-selling girl groups of all time, with an astonishing 12 number-one hits on the U.S. Billboard Hot 100. Ross's solo career is equally impressive, showcasing her unparalleled vocal artistry and genre-defying talent. Born and raised in Detroit, Michigan, her journey from the Motown era to her current status as a radiant icon is a testament to her enduring appeal. With over 100 million records sold, Diana Ross continues to captivate audiences worldwide, blending Motown and disco influences into a timeless musical legacy.
